Ye Jiaying, 1924, born in Beijing, is a descendant of Yehnala of Manchu. Ye He Na Laplace produced two famous people in the Qing Dynasty, one was Nalan Rong Ruo, a great poet who wrote "Gambling Books Makes Tea Sweet", and the other was Empress Dowager Cixi, who was in power in the ruling and opposition.
Ye's family is well-off, and his parents are intellectuals. Therefore, Ye Jiaying received a good education from an early age. In the poet's family atmosphere, Ye Jiaying was also immersed in ancient poems and many ancient books since childhood, which laid a good foundation for her future.
Children long for a happy and lively childhood, but Ye Jiaying's childhood did not enjoy the happiness of ordinary children. Her parents' education is almost strict, and they think that children should not be allowed to play. Ye Jiaying is immersed in books from morning till night. To others, she looks like a learning machine. Ye Jiaying didn't find reading boring, but he fell in love with those beautiful and artistic poems. The study life in childhood also made her develop the habit of studying hard.
At the age of nine, Ye Jiaying was able to enter primary school, and a year later, he was admitted to middle school. While reading a lot of Tang poetry and Song poetry at school, she followed her uncle with profound literary skills to create ancient poetry.
Ye Jiaying lost himself in the soft cloud of ancient poetry, saw all the past years written in poetry, and felt the spiritual core of ancient poets. Ancient poetry belongs to the tranquility of life for her, and it is also the spiritual pillar in life.
Years of suffering
Ye Jiaying herself should not have thought that the peaceful and beautiful life was soon broken, and she had to face an extremely difficult moment. 1937, War of Resistance against Japanese Aggression officially broke out, and my father who worked in a government department lost contact with his family. My mother, together with Ye Jiaying and her younger brother, lived a precarious life in the occupied area.
Life suddenly fell to the bottom, but this is not the worst thing for Ye Jiaying. 194 1 year, Ye Jiaying was admitted to the Chinese Department of Fu Jen Catholic University. During the war years, the school was restless, and she could only seek spiritual peace. Unfortunately, not long after she was admitted to the university, her mother suffered from a tumor and suffered from illness. She wants to go to Tianjin for surgery.
Fearing that it would be unsafe for children to follow them in the war, Mu Ye forbade Ye Jiaying and her brother to follow her to Tianjin. Mu Ye died of infection on her way back, so the children couldn't see her for the last time. Being as strong as Ye Jiaying is the biggest regret in her life. This made Ye Jiaying feel the pain of parting and the impermanence of life and death for the first time. She wrote many poems in the grief of losing her mother.
Ye Jiaying lives with her brother and her aunt and uncle. It's very hard, but fortunately, everything at home is handled by her aunt, and her uncles and aunts are also very kind to her, and her studies have not been greatly affected. In college, she was also a favorite pupil of Gu Sui, a master of Chinese studies.

Zhao fell in love with this woman with outstanding temperament and eloquence at first sight, and launched a passionate pursuit of her. 1948, they got married in Nanjing. Ye Jiaying resigned from his original teaching post and moved to Taiwan Province Province with her husband to teach in a school in Taiwan Province Province.
Ye Jiaying experienced a nightmare after he arrived in Taiwan Province. Zhao Zai 1950 was imprisoned for "white terror", as was her newborn daughter. Fortunately, Ye Jiaying's background is simple, and she was released soon after being locked up, but her husband was imprisoned for three years and suffered inhuman torture.
Ye Jiaying lost her faculty and dormitory, and couldn't find another job for a while. She had to take her daughter to her husband's relatives' home in Taiwan Province Province, and live a life of sponsor. Ye Jiaying helps with housework at relatives' houses, and takes care of her children, making a living in the corridor at night. During this period, Ye Jiaying wrote, "Who will help you if you fall into the well?" . Stay and caress the woman in my arms and swallow the tears in the middle of the night.
The following year, Ye Jiaying found a teaching position in a private girls' school in Tainan. Three years later, her husband was released from prison. However, after Zhao was released from prison, his temperament changed greatly and he was grumpy. He often kicks and punches Ye Jiaying and breaks things. His career is not smooth, and he is often depressed and drinks to drown his sorrows.
Ye Jiaying not only has to work hard to support his family, but also has to deal with all the trivial matters at home, and then she has to face the abuse and beating of her husband. This kind of life makes her very depressed. But she is willing to understand her husband and understand that he is a different person because he was tortured in prison. She reconciled with herself, silently accompanied her husband, endured his bad temper, assumed the responsibility of being a mother, took careful care of her two daughters, earnestly taught at school, and continued to conduct in-depth research on ancient poetry.
In 1950s, Ye Jiaying was a professor at Taiwan Province Provincial University and also gave lectures at Fu Jen Catholic University and Tamkang University. Ye Jiaying taught ancient poetry in beautiful and vivid language, and the students seemed to be in the era of poetry, talking with the ancients. Bai Xianyong and Xi Murong are both her students, and they all say that Teacher Ye has a deep influence on them.

After spending 65,438+08 years in Taiwan Province Province, Ye Jiaying, who has made many contributions to education, was invited to be a visiting professor at Harvard University and Michigan State University. At this time, she seems to have a greater mission-to spread China's ancient poems to all parts of the world, so that people in other countries can also see the beauty of China culture.
This is a very challenging task. Ye Jiaying should not only consider how to teach China's poems in a language close to that of American students, but also properly translate them into English. However, Ye Jiaying has done a good job in all these tasks. Her profound literary skills and teaching methods that run through China and the West have been recognized by universities, and also made American college students feel the charm of China culture.

Repay the motherland, selfless dedication
Although Ye Jiaying's education abroad is also very smooth, she is always attached to her motherland and can't let go of this rooted land. 1974, Ye Jiaying finally returned to the motherland and set foot on this long-lost land. She wrote a long poem "A Journey to the Motherland" with more than 1000 words in tears.
However, fate seems to like to play jokes on her. 1976, she received the bad news that both her eldest daughter and her husband were killed in a car accident. The pain of sending white-haired people to black-haired people tormented her, and it took her a year to travel all over the country in Qian Shan to get out of this great pain.
From 65438 to 0979, Ye Jiaying began to give lectures in China, and helped to organize the poems and notes of his tutor, Mr. Gu Sui, and published many anthologies himself. Ye Jiaying's lectures are very popular with young students. Every lecture was packed, and students even packed the windowsill and corridor.
In order to maintain order, colleges and universities have to require students to attend Mr. Ye's lectures with their attendance cards. As a result, some students carved a fake lecture card with radish, and others followed suit.
Ye Jiaying has been standing on the podium for more than 70 years. For her, she has not only the responsibility of teaching and educating people, but also the responsibility of passing on the soon-to-be-lost chants to the next generation. During his teaching career for many years, Ye Jiaying has trained a large number of talents who study classical literature, many of whom are well-known professors and academic leaders in various universities.
Ye Jiaying, 95, devoted herself to charity and donated 35.68 million yuan naked, but she only ate some porridge and side dishes every day and lived in a humble house. Even when she was too old to walk, she didn't want to hire a nanny until she was seriously injured and had to ask a nanny to take care of her life.
